Music by Georges Bizet & libretto by Henri Meilhac and Ludovic Halévy
Sung in French with Creole-infused French dialogue and English supertitles
Dialogue by Sara E. Widzer and Dr. Jean Elie Gilles
Be there to witness history as Opera Orlando presents a premiere production of Georges Bizet’s fiery masterwork Carmen. Critically-acclaimed maestro Kelly Kuo makes his Opera Orlando debut and conducts musicians from the Orlando Philharmonic Orchestra, with Sara E. Widzer also making her Company debut, directing this original production set in the politically tumultuous and culturally provocative arena of 1960s Haiti. The seductive and treacherous world of Carmen comes to life onstage at the spectacular Steinmetz Hall with a stellar cast led by mezzo-soprano Briana Hunter in the title role with tenor Nathan Granner as Don José. The production also features members of the Opera Orlando Chorus and Youth Company.
